Our Experience with Fox Pest Control
As many of you all know, living and renovating historic homes comes with a unique set of challenges. One of ours has always been mice and pest control. Older homes often have lots of little nooks, crannies, and holes that are not easily identifiable and make perfect little entrances for pests of all kinds! Our home is on a very small basement/crawl space and also has an attic, which adds to these challenges. A few years after moving in, we started to notice mice droppings in several areas of our home. Since we free feed our dogs and often leave dog food out throughout the day, this was only adding to the attraction for the mice, but was also something we couldn’t really change or avoid. We have tried for years to get a grip on the mice issue, but even when we would catch a few and clean everything up, they always seemed to find their way back in again after a few months.
